Output 28c3b728398726e09f7fc13b8c4f6f963ded29d26bcc0e31cf2e2639322ba987:33

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ab61ac5713c6a95ed5601a077484897ef7696658 OP_EQUAL
address
3HKCUoMCB8N5nCXT4PrhTJ8B6xcMEfJNPr
transaction
28c3b728398726e09f7fc13b8c4f6f963ded29d26bcc0e31cf2e2639322ba987
confirmations
323204
spent
true